It wasn&#8217;t comfortable, but it was safe enough.<\/p>\n<p>The natural harbour of Brindisi, is famous for being at the end of the Appian Way, famous even before the Roman times. It is such a narrow entrance, it was easily protected. The Brindisi citizens decided that Mark Anthony was going to start a civil war in Rome, so it chained the harbour and denied his war ships entry from Greece.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_1636\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-1636\" style=\"width: 480px\" class=\"wp-caption alignnone\"><a href=\"http:\/\/merrington.net\/wp-content\/uploads\/2014\/05\/IMG_0777-480x640.jpg\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-1636\" src=\"http:\/\/merrington.net\/wp-content\/uploads\/2014\/05\/IMG_0777-480x640.jpg\" alt=\"The End of the Appian Way\" width=\"480\" height=\"640\" srcset=\"https:\/\/merrington.net\/wp-content\/uploads\/2014\/05\/IMG_0777-480x640.jpg 480w, https:\/\/merrington.net\/wp-content\/uploads\/2014\/05\/IMG_0777-480x640-225x300.jpg 225w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 480px) 100vw, 480px\" \/><\/a><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-1636\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">The End of the Appian Way<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>We were thankful that Brindisi&#8217;s grand seawall offered immediate safe haven and protection from the rolling Adriatic waves.
